Web Fonts - Ondemand Design Webcast |
"This is Part 3 of the Typography Now: Everything You Need to Know about Fonts Learning Series with Ilene Strizver. PART 3 - Web Fonts OnDemand DesignCast Until recently, Web site designers have had basically only two options for displaying type on the Web: the use of Web-safe fonts that are common to most Mac® and PC operating systems, or to use type as image. But the days of being limited to the same 'ol Web-safe fonts are over. Web fonts (not to be confused with Web-safe fonts) are available from a variety of Web font services, and are specially-developed fonts that can be used to display real text on a Web page. Print Singles: New Visual Artists 2012 |
"For the last 14 years, Print has featured an annual issue called the New Visual Artists Review, which introduces and profiles 20 of the most promising rising talents in graphic design, advertising, illustration, digital media, photography, and animation - all under the age of 30. This competition is invitation-only: Our choices are drawn from nominations madeby art directors, designers, critics, and industry professionals. The issueoffers much-deserved exposure each year to 20 young artists doing innovative work. The winners of the competition are published annually in our April issue.
